Websites hosted on 45.149.199.58 IP Address

Geo Location Information for 45.149.199.58 IP Address. The IP Address 45.149.199.58 is located at 51.4964 latitude and -0.1224 longitude in United Kingdom. Friendly Location for the IP Address is United Kingdom


凯发网站_「凯发娱乐官方网站」_凯发网站
- alz6.top

凯发网站_「凯发娱乐官方网站」_凯发网站致力于为中国乃至全球的玩家提供最优质的网络游戏服务,凯发娱樂是一个信誉至上的在线娱乐品牌,凯发国际官网下载为广大玩家打造了一个值得信赖的线上娱乐平台!

alz6.top alexa Not Applicable   alz6.top worth $ 8.95

天水惹佳新能源有限公司
- 00abjs.icu

天水惹佳新能源有限公司

00abjs.icu alexa Not Applicable   00abjs.icu worth $ 8.95

ForaStat is a free tool which helps analyse websites and estimate valuation including such as Search Engine Reports, Traffic Reports, Social Engagement, Safety, Host Information, Domain WHOIS, Page Speed and much more.